A Beginner’s Guide to Polyhouse Farming: Key Insights & Tips

  • Home
  • Case
  • A Beginner’s Guide to Polyhouse Farming: Key Insights & Tips

Polyhouse farming is an advanced agricultural technique that enables farmers to grow crops in a controlled environment. It helps in improving yield, protecting crops from extreme weather, and ensuring better-quality produce. If you are new to polyhouse farming, this guide will provide you with all the essential insights and tips to get started.

What is Polyhouse Farming?

Polyhouse farming is a type of greenhouse farming where crops are grown under a protective structure made of polyethylene sheets. This method helps in regulating temperature, humidity, and other environmental factors to enhance plant growth.

Higher Yield: Crops grow faster and healthier due to controlled conditions.
Year-Round Cultivation: Suitable for growing crops in all seasons.
Pest and Disease Control: Reduces exposure to harmful insects and pathogens.
Water Efficiency: Uses drip irrigation systems, reducing water wastage.
Better Quality Produce: Fruits and vegetables have improved texture, taste, and shelf life.

Essential Components of a Polyhouse

Setting up a successful polyhouse requires the right components.

1. Polyethylene Sheet

  • UV-stabilized to withstand sunlight exposure.
  • Available in different thicknesses (200 to 800 microns).

2. Frame Structure

  • Made of GI (Galvanized Iron), steel, or bamboo.
  • Provides support to the polyethylene sheet.

3. Irrigation System

  • Drip irrigation ensures efficient water supply.
  • Fertigation system for nutrient supply.

4. Ventilation System

  • Roof vents and side vents for air circulation.
  • Helps in temperature and humidity regulation.

5. Cooling and Heating System

  • Foggers, misting systems, or exhaust fans for cooling.
  • Heaters or thermal curtains for temperature control.

Steps to Set Up a Polyhouse Farm

Step 1: Selecting the Right Location

  • Choose a site with good sunlight exposure.
  • Ensure proper drainage to prevent waterlogging.
  • Accessibility to roads and markets for easy transportation.

Step 2: Choosing Suitable Crops

  • Select high-value crops like tomatoes, capsicum, cucumbers, and strawberries.
  • Consider the market demand and climate conditions.

Step 3: Installing the Polyhouse Structure

  • Construct a strong frame and cover it with a polyethylene sheet.
  • Ensure proper ventilation and irrigation setup.

Step 4: Soil Preparation and Planting

  • Use nutrient-rich soil for better crop growth.
  • Sterilize soil to eliminate pests and diseases.

Step 5: Monitoring and Maintenance

  • Regularly check for pests and diseases.
  • Maintain proper temperature and humidity levels.
  • Prune and support plants for better growth.

Challenges in Polyhouse Farming

While polyhouse farming offers many advantages, there are also challenges to consider.

1. High Initial Investment

  • Requires significant capital for setup and maintenance.
  • Government subsidies can help reduce costs.

2. Technical Knowledge Required

  • Farmers need training on climate control and pest management.
  • Consulting experts can help in overcoming technical difficulties.

3. Power and Water Dependency

  • Requires continuous electricity for climate control systems.
  • Drip irrigation systems need a reliable water source.

Tips for Successful Polyhouse Farming

  • Start Small: Begin with a small setup and expand gradually.
  • Choose High-Value Crops: Focus on crops with high market demand.
  • Regular Monitoring: Check temperature, humidity, and plant health daily.
  • Use Quality Seeds and Fertilizers: Ensures better yield and disease resistance.
  • Seek Government Support: Take advantage of subsidies and training programs.
